Recovering a Hacked Cash App Account: A Step-by-Step Guide

Direct Answer

To recover a hacked Cash App account, contact Cash App support immediately and follow these steps: report the incident, secure your account, and verify your identity. This will help you regain access to your account and prevent further unauthorized transactions.

Step-by-Step Guide

1. **Report the Incident**: Reach out to Cash App support through the app or website, and report that your account has been hacked. You can do this by tapping the profile icon, selecting “Support”, and then “Something Else” to report the issue.
2. **Secure Your Account**: Change your Cash App password and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) to add an extra layer of security. Make sure to use a strong and unique password.
3. **Verify Your Identity**: Cash App may request identification to verify your account ownership. Be prepared to provide a valid government-issued ID, such as a driver’s license or passport.
4. **Review Account Activity**: Check your account transactions and report any suspicious activity to Cash App support.
5. **Reset Your Account**: If necessary, reset your account to remove any unauthorized access. This may involve resetting your PIN, password, or other security settings.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. **Q: How do I contact Cash App support?**
A: You can contact Cash App support through the app or website, or by visiting their official website and clicking on “Contact Support”.
2. **Q: Can I recover my stolen funds?**
A: Cash App may be able to help you recover stolen funds, but it’s not guaranteed. Report the incident immediately and follow their guidance to increase the chances of recovery.
3. **Q: How can I prevent my Cash App account from being hacked?**
A: Use strong and unique passwords, enable 2FA, and regularly monitor your account activity to prevent hacking. Avoid sharing your login credentials or sensitive information with anyone.
4. **Q: Can I use my Cash App account after it’s been hacked?**
A: Yes, you can use your Cash App account after it’s been recovered, but make sure to follow the steps outlined above to secure your account and prevent future hacking attempts.
